N.M. Admin. Code § 20.6.4.408 - SAN JUAN RIVER BASIN
The main stem of the San Juan river from its confluence with the Animas river upstream to its confluence with Cañon Largo.
A.
Designated uses: public water supply, industrial water supply, irrigation, livestock watering, wildlife habitat, primary contact, marginal coldwater aquatic life and warmwater aquatic life.
B.
Criteria: the use-specific numeric criteria set forth in 20.6.4.900 NMAC are applicable to the designated uses, except that the following segment-specific criterion applies: temperature 32.2°C (90°F) or less.
